This is a
unique opportunity to stay in an apartment situated in one of the towers of the
13th century Château de Saint Projet, once residence of Queen Margot as
well as Louis XIII. Full of character, the apartment is spread over 3 floors of
the tower. The ground floor consists of a small, well equipped "eat-in" kitchen
and bathroom. A spiral staircase leads to the first floor which is furnished
with interesting antiques, a sofa bed and television. Finally, the spiral
staircase leads up to a second floor which is the double bedroom and has
stunning views over the surrounding countryside. Guests are free to wander in
the 3 hectares of beautiful grounds with lawns and fountains, however the
apartment does not have a private garden. It should be noted that the rest of
the Château is open to the public during the afternoons in Summer.
Situated within the small village of Saint Projet, there are no shops but a van
calls by regularly selling provisions. The nearest small shops are at Caylus
and there is a choice of walking, horse-riding, canoeing, cycling or visiting
other châteaux within a 20 km radius of St Projet. |
